How to Make Chocolate Chip Banana Muffins

Ingredients

  • 3 ripe bananas, mashed
  • 1/3 cup melted butter
  • 1 teaspoon baking soda
  • Pinch of salt
  • 3/4 cup sugar
  • 1 large egg, beaten
  • 1 teaspoon vanilla extract
  • 1 1/2 cups all-purpose flour
  • 1 cup chocolate chips

Directions

  1. Preheat your oven to 350°F (175°C).
  2. In a mixing bowl, mash the ripe bananas with a fork until smooth.
  3. Stir the melted butter into the mashed bananas.
  4. Mix in the baking soda and salt.
  5. Add the sugar, beaten egg, and vanilla extract, mixing well.
  6. Stir in the flour until just incorporated.
  7. Fold in the chocolate chips.
  8. Pour the batter into a greased muffin tin, filling each cup about 2/3 full.
  9. Bake for 18-20 minutes, or until a toothpick inserted into the center comes out clean.
  10. Let cool before serving.

How to Serve Chocolate Chip Banana Muffins

These muffins are best served warm. You can enjoy them plain or with a spread of butter. They also pair nicely with a cup of coffee or tea. For a fun twist, try adding a sprinkle of powdered sugar or a drizzle of chocolate over the top after cooling.

How to Store Chocolate Chip Banana Muffins

To keep your muffins fresh, store them in an airtight container at room temperature for up to 3 days. If you want to keep them longer, you can freeze them. Place the muffins in a zip-top bag, and they will last for about 2-3 months. Thaw them at room temperature when you’re ready to enjoy them again.

Tips to Make Chocolate Chip Banana Muffins

  1. Use overripe bananas for the best flavor and sweetness.
  2. Don’t overmix the batter; mix until just combined for a lighter muffin.
  3. Feel free to substitute some of the chocolate chips with nuts or swap in whole wheat flour for a healthier option.

Variation

You can add different flavors to your muffins by including nuts, such as walnuts or pecans, or by using dark chocolate chips instead of regular ones. If you’re feeling adventurous, try adding spices like cinnamon or nutmeg for an extra kick of flavor.

FAQs

1. Can I use frozen bananas?
Yes, you can use frozen bananas! Just make sure to thaw them completely and drain any excess liquid before mashing.

2. How can I make these muffins healthier?
You can use whole wheat flour, reduce the sugar by half, or add Greek yogurt for moisture and protein.

3. Can I double the recipe?
Absolutely! Just double all the ingredients and adjust the baking time as needed, checking for doneness with a toothpick.
